Summer at Ballard
Campground arrives with high temperatures in the 80's, and throughout the night it cools down to the 50's. Throughout the wintertime this place gets highs in the 60's while Ballard Campground night low temperatures through the winter are in the 30's. Around Ballard Campground you don’t get a lot of rain; most of the rain falls through February, and the driest of the months is July. At this campground you will always have a nice time.
